AI volleyball betting prompts that read set dynamics
Volleyball has no clock and no empate: a jogo is a race to three sets, and each set is its own short contest. Prompts written for football logic fall apart here, because the unit of the game is the set, not the goal.
What a volleyball prompt has to get right
The scoring structure is the whole story. A 3-0 and a 3-2 are both vitórias, but they describe completely different jogos, and the mercados you bet — set handicap, total sets, exact set placar — depend on which one you expect. A prompt that only asks for a winner throws away most of the information available in volleyball, and most of the value with it.
The second thing that separates a working volleyball prompt from a generic one is elenco reality. Club cups and national-team windows rotate rosters heavily, dead rubbers get second equipes, and a missing setter or opposite changes attack efficiency more than a run of results suggests. Feed the model the lineup contexto, and ask it for a set placar it can be held to.
Sets are the unit
Ask for an exact set placar, not just a winner. 3-0 and 3-2 imply different handicaps and different totals, and a model forced to commit to a set placar exposes an incoherent read immediately.
Reception, attack and block efficiency
Serve-reception quality drives attack efficiency, which drives sets. These rates are far more stable than results, especially over a short club season with uneven opposition.
Rotation depth and lineup
A missing setter, a rested opposite, a second team in a dead rubber. Volleyball squads rotate more visibly than most sports, and the price does not always follow the team sheet.
Fatigue and tournament contexto
Jogos every second day in a tournament, long flights in national-team windows, nothing to play for in the last group game. All of it shows up in fifth sets.

Where volleyball prompts usually go wrong
- Treating a 3-2 vitória as evidence of dominance — it is close to a coin flip.
- Converting set handicaps into point handicaps naively.
- Ignoring dead rubbers and rotated national-team squads.
- Using overall H2H em seasons where the roster has fully turned over.

Volleyball prompt questions
Why ask for an exact set placar?
Because the tradeable mercados are built on sets. A set-handicap or total-sets bet needs a view on 3-0 versus 3-2, and forcing the model to commit to a set placar makes an incoherent probabilidade visible before you stake anything.
Is a set handicap the same as a pontos handicap?
No, and conflating the two is the most common mistake in volleyball betting. A set handicap is settled on sets won; a pontos handicap is settled on total pontos em the jogo. Say which one you are asking about in the prompt.
How much do national-team windows change things?
